These are prices actually paid when properties sold in Kaštela — a median of 2,553 €/m² for 2025, from public data published by the Croatian Ministry of Physical Planning (MPGI). The comparison with similar listings above is based instead on asking prices on the portal, which tend to be higher because prices are normally negotiated.
Split-Dalmatia County is a central-southern Dalmatian county in Croatia. The administrative center is Split. The population of the county is 455,242 (2011). The land area is 4.540 km2, the total area is 14.106,40 km2. Split-Dalmatia County is Croatia's most rapidly urbanising and developing region, as economic opportunities and living standards are among the highest alongside capital Zagreb and Istria County.
